The Rising Demand for Affordable Housing in Gujarat
Gujarat, known as the most industrialized state of India, now has its real estate agents betting on
affordable homes. Gujarat Real Estate Regulatory Authority’s one-third real estate projects fall
under the category of affordable homes. Several realty projects like commercial, residential,
mixed-use and plotting schemes – ‘Affordable Homes’ has become the new buzzword for
Gujarat’s realty sector.
With 502 residential affordable housing projects – both in residential and mixed-use –
Ahmedabad ranks the highest by holding the most number of projects followed by Vadodara,
Rajkot, Surat and Gandhinagar. A recent report by Real Estate consultancy firm Knight Frank
India reveals that 2844 residential units were initiated and launched in Ahmedabad in the month
of July-December 2018. The major part of launches was under affordable housing schemes.
Ahmedabad being a price sensitive market is considered as an affordable city. This marks a
sharp increase in affordable housing in the coming future.
Gujarat being a robust market especially in the affordable segment has tremendous
opportunities in store for redevelopment schemes. Cities like Ahmedabad, Vadodara and Surat
have buyers which majorly demand plots and bungalows. The main reason behind increasing
demand is rapid urbanization and a large influx of people from other cities.
Developers are showing a keen interest in affordable housing trend given the government’s
much-required push to the category and inherent demand for housing in India. Real Estate
Regulatory and Authority of India is now focusing on implementation and is now more focused
on accountability and transparency and therefore customers are shifting to more organized
players in the market.
Earlier in 2018, according to PropTiger.com housing sales were estimated to have increased by
25% at 3.1 lakh units driven by the rising demand especially for affordable housing. However in
response only 1.9 lakh new units were launched in 2018, supply was down by 22% from the
previous year. Liquidity crunch and unsold inventory restricted the new supply.
However, the downslide in home sales number has been arrested and the sector is finally out of
the dropping sales cycle. As per the real estate law, the completion rate of housing projects has
improved, since building within the deadline is mandatory. Although new launches are bound to
be low, with sales showing a stagnated growth. Developers are more focused on selling inventory in the existing project and completing construction on time.
